It is that time of year again for the annual Run the Vineyards 5K, where Hopewell Valley wine enthusiasts get to enjoy a good walk or run through Hopewell Valley Vineyards.

This will be the sixth time Hopewell Valley Vineyards has held this event, which will take place on May 26 at the vineyard located on 46 Yard Road in Pennington.

Individuals who want to participate in the race, referred to as ‘A Taste of Tuscany’, have to pay a sign up fee of $44.

Beginning at 9 a.m. those who participate will be able to walk or run through the vineyard and town of Pennington until noon, according to vineyard officials.

The race will feature not only a three-mile course, it will be a chip timed with instant time results, there will be tech shirts with a tank option for women, a complimentary glass of wine, live music at post race reception, food vendor options, awards for top overall and age category winners, souvenir wine glass for all participants, free downloadable photos, course marshals and a water stop, officials said.

Following the race runners will be able to partake in the wine, live music, awards, and food. All the runners will receive a souvenir wine glass, tech shirt, and glass of wine.

Good Day for a Run is helping Hopewell Valley Vineyards with the race, the organization is a Race Management Company focused on creating and managing fun and exciting experiences for its participants, according to officials.
